diff options
Diffstat (limited to 'documentation/Makefile')
-rw-r--r-- | documentation/Makefile | 67 |
1 files changed, 13 insertions, 54 deletions
diff --git a/documentation/Makefile b/documentation/Makefile index 15644bf926..7d4058ae75 100644 --- a/documentation/Makefile +++ b/documentation/Makefile | |||
@@ -1,3 +1,6 @@ | |||
1 | # | ||
2 | # SPDX-License-Identifier: CC-BY-2.0-UK | ||
3 | # | ||
1 | # This is a single Makefile to handle all generated Yocto Project documents, | 4 | # This is a single Makefile to handle all generated Yocto Project documents, |
2 | # which includes the BitBake User Manual and the Toaster User Manual. | 5 | # which includes the BitBake User Manual and the Toaster User Manual. |
3 | # The Makefile needs to live in the documents directory and all figures used | 6 | # The Makefile needs to live in the documents directory and all figures used |
@@ -137,32 +140,10 @@ ALLPREQ = html tarball | |||
137 | # This would be appropriate for "master" branch. | 140 | # This would be appropriate for "master" branch. |
138 | # | 141 | # |
139 | 142 | ||
140 | ifeq ($(BRANCH),edison) | ||
141 | TARFILES = dev-style.css dev-manual.html \ | ||
142 | figures/app-dev-flow.png figures/bsp-dev-flow.png \ | ||
143 | figures/dev-title.png figures/git-workflow.png \ | ||
144 | figures/index-downloads.png figures/kernel-dev-flow.png \ | ||
145 | figures/kernel-example-repos-edison.png \ | ||
146 | figures/kernel-overview-1.png figures/kernel-overview-2.png \ | ||
147 | figures/kernel-overview-3-edison.png \ | ||
148 | figures/source-repos.png figures/yp-download.png \ | ||
149 | figures/wip.png | ||
150 | else ifeq ($(BRANCH),denzil) | ||
151 | TARFILES = dev-style.css dev-manual.html \ | ||
152 | figures/app-dev-flow.png figures/bsp-dev-flow.png \ | ||
153 | figures/dev-title.png figures/git-workflow.png \ | ||
154 | figures/index-downloads.png figures/kernel-dev-flow.png \ | ||
155 | figures/kernel-example-repos-denzil.png \ | ||
156 | figures/kernel-overview-1.png figures/kernel-overview-2.png \ | ||
157 | figures/kernel-overview-3-denzil.png \ | ||
158 | figures/source-repos.png figures/yp-download.png \ | ||
159 | figures/wip.png | ||
160 | else | ||
161 | TARFILES = dev-style.css dev-manual.html figures/buildhistory-web.png \ | 143 | TARFILES = dev-style.css dev-manual.html figures/buildhistory-web.png \ |
162 | figures/dev-title.png figures/buildhistory.png \ | 144 | figures/dev-title.png figures/buildhistory.png \ |
163 | figures/recipe-workflow.png figures/bitbake-build-flow.png \ | 145 | figures/recipe-workflow.png figures/bitbake-build-flow.png \ |
164 | figures/multiconfig_files.png figures/cute-files-npm-example.png | 146 | figures/multiconfig_files.png figures/cute-files-npm-example.png |
165 | endif | ||
166 | 147 | ||
167 | MANUALS = $(DOC)/$(DOC).html | 148 | MANUALS = $(DOC)/$(DOC).html |
168 | FIGURES = figures | 149 | FIGURES = figures |
@@ -178,37 +159,6 @@ XSLTOPTS = --stringparam html.stylesheet mega-style.css \ | |||
178 | --xinclude | 159 | --xinclude |
179 | ALLPREQ = html tarball | 160 | ALLPREQ = html tarball |
180 | 161 | ||
181 | ifeq ($(BRANCH),edison) | ||
182 | TARFILES = mega-manual.html mega-style.css figures/yocto-environment.png \ | ||
183 | figures/building-an-image.png \ | ||
184 | figures/using-a-pre-built-image.png \ | ||
185 | figures/poky-title.png \ | ||
186 | figures/adt-title.png figures/bsp-title.png \ | ||
187 | figures/kernel-title.png figures/kernel-architecture-overview.png \ | ||
188 | figures/app-dev-flow.png figures/bsp-dev-flow.png \ | ||
189 | figures/dev-title.png figures/git-workflow.png \ | ||
190 | figures/index-downloads.png figures/kernel-dev-flow.png \ | ||
191 | figures/kernel-example-repos-edison.png \ | ||
192 | figures/kernel-overview-1.png figures/kernel-overview-2.png \ | ||
193 | figures/kernel-overview-3-edison.png \ | ||
194 | figures/source-repos.png figures/yp-download.png \ | ||
195 | figures/wip.png | ||
196 | else ifeq ($(BRANCH),denzil) | ||
197 | TARFILES = mega-manual.html mega-style.css figures/yocto-environment.png \ | ||
198 | figures/building-an-image.png \ | ||
199 | figures/using-a-pre-built-image.png \ | ||
200 | figures/poky-title.png \ | ||
201 | figures/adt-title.png figures/bsp-title.png \ | ||
202 | figures/kernel-title.png figures/kernel-architecture-overview.png \ | ||
203 | figures/app-dev-flow.png figures/bsp-dev-flow.png \ | ||
204 | figures/dev-title.png figures/git-workflow.png \ | ||
205 | figures/index-downloads.png figures/kernel-dev-flow.png \ | ||
206 | figures/kernel-example-repos-denzil.png \ | ||
207 | figures/kernel-overview-1.png figures/kernel-overview-2.png \ | ||
208 | figures/kernel-overview-3-denzil.png \ | ||
209 | figures/source-repos.png figures/yp-download.png \ | ||
210 | figures/wip.png | ||
211 | else | ||
212 | TARFILES = mega-manual.html mega-style.css \ | 162 | TARFILES = mega-manual.html mega-style.css \ |
213 | figures/YP-flow-diagram.png \ | 163 | figures/YP-flow-diagram.png \ |
214 | figures/using-a-pre-built-image.png \ | 164 | figures/using-a-pre-built-image.png \ |
@@ -266,7 +216,6 @@ TARFILES = mega-manual.html mega-style.css \ | |||
266 | figures/sdk-devtool-upgrade-flow.png figures/bitbake-build-flow.png figures/bypqs-title.png \ | 216 | figures/sdk-devtool-upgrade-flow.png figures/bitbake-build-flow.png figures/bypqs-title.png \ |
267 | figures/overview-manual-title.png figures/sdk-autotools-flow.png figures/sdk-makefile-flow.png \ | 217 | figures/overview-manual-title.png figures/sdk-autotools-flow.png figures/sdk-makefile-flow.png \ |
268 | figures/bb_multiconfig_files.png figures/bitbake-title.png figures/cute-files-npm-example.png | 218 | figures/bb_multiconfig_files.png figures/bitbake-title.png figures/cute-files-npm-example.png |
269 | endif | ||
270 | 219 | ||
271 | MANUALS = $(DOC)/$(DOC).html | 220 | MANUALS = $(DOC)/$(DOC).html |
272 | FIGURES = figures | 221 | FIGURES = figures |
@@ -355,6 +304,16 @@ STYLESHEET = $(DOC)/*.css | |||
355 | endif | 304 | endif |
356 | 305 | ||
357 | 306 | ||
307 | ifeq ($(DOC),test-manual) | ||
308 | XSLTOPTS = --xinclude | ||
309 | ALLPREQ = html tarball | ||
310 | TARFILES = test-manual.html test-manual-style.css \ | ||
311 | figures/test-manual-title.png figures/ab-test-cluster.png | ||
312 | MANUALS = $(DOC)/$(DOC).html | ||
313 | FIGURES = figures | ||
314 | STYLESHEET = $(DOC)/*.css | ||
315 | endif | ||
316 | |||
358 | ## | 317 | ## |
359 | # These URI should be rewritten by your distribution's xml catalog to | 318 | # These URI should be rewritten by your distribution's xml catalog to |
360 | # match your locally installed XSL stylesheets. | 319 | # match your locally installed XSL stylesheets. |